A tube of semicircular cross section contains some liquid and is placed vertically. The angle of contact is zero. The ratio of forces due to surface tension for circular and plane portion of the tube is:

Solution
The correct option is Bπ:2
Let the height of the liquid-filled column be L.
Let the radius be denoted by R.
Total perimeter of the curved part = semi− circumference of upper area =πr
Total surface tension force =πRS
Total perimeter of the flat part =2R
Total surface tension force =2RS
Ratio of curved surface force to flat surface force =πRS2RS=π2.
